Integrated camellia seed treatment equipment with cleaning and drying functions
A processing equipment and an integrated technology, applied in lighting and heating equipment, cleaning methods using liquid, drying, etc., can solve the problem that clean water or hot air cannot evenly contact camellia seeds, the cleaning or drying efficiency is low, and the camellia seeds cannot be dispersed and other problems to achieve the effect of saving labor intensity, compact structure and stable rotation

Embodiment 1
[0040] see Figure 1-Figure 7 As shown, the present embodiment provides an integrated Camellia oleifera seed processing equipment with cleaning and drying functions, including at least:
[0041] The all-in-one machine 100 includes a cleaning chamber 110 and a drying chamber 120 inside the all-in-one machine 100. A partition plate 130 is provided between the cleaning chamber 110 and the drying chamber 120. The partition plate 130 is used to separate the cleaning chamber 110 from the drying chamber 120. , so that a "U" shape is formed between the drying chamber 120 and the cleaning chamber 110, which facilitates the subsequent transfer of camellia seeds from the cleaning chamber 110 to the inside of the drying chamber 120. Embodiment 2
[0051] Considering that the rotation of the placement cylinder 220 is unstable inside the arc-shaped fixed plate 213, the placement cylinder 220 will easily cause the linkage frame 212 to produce damage in different directions due to the revolution of the linkage frame 212 and the self-installed impact strength. Therefore, in order to improve The rotation stability of the placement cylinder 220, the difference between this embodiment and Embodiment 1 is that please refer to Figure 8-Figure 9 shown, where:

Embodiment 3
[0056] Considering that the rotation of the placement cylinder 220 itself disturbs the camellia seeds, so that the camellia seeds generate centrifugal force and adhere to the inner wall of the placement cylinder 220, the gathered camellia seeds still cannot be disturbed, which will affect the cleaning and drying effect. Therefore, in order to improve the disturbance effect of the camellia seeds , the difference between this embodiment and embodiment 1 is that, please refer to Figure 10-Figure 12 shown, where:
